CHANGING PARADIGM OF SOFTWARE GROWTH - PROPRIETARY TO OPEN UP SUPPLY PRODUCT

Changing Paradigm of Software Growth - Proprietary to Open up Supply Product

Changing Paradigm of Software Growth - Proprietary to Open up Supply Product

Blog Article

Open up Supply Software program (OSS) has obtained sizeable significance while in the software program marketplace with extensive development and is also now being broadly approved as a different model of enterprise. The open supply design is way more suitable nowadays mainly because of the diminished degree of defects and faults when compared with proprietary computer software.

Specialized Variations

Open source application, given that the identify implies, lets accessibility to resource code of a computer software method in order to make modifications to the software. Issues encompassing accessibility consists of drafting licensing of your program inside of a fashion which lets use of the source code. Whereas, in proprietary software program the source code is just not shared, seen and modified. All modifications are performed with the application developer as per the licensing arrangement. Buyers with the proprietary software package are essential to get any updates of the prevailing software within the writer in the application, as end users are prohibited from copying, distributing, and modifying the computer software.

Even though deviations have altered the arrangement between a vendor and shopper of proprietary software program, customers are permitted to watch and modify the supply code with out distributing it others. An case in point can be Microsoft's Shared Resource Initiative (SSI) which lets the person to adapt its proprietary computer software as per their requirement by allowing for them for making modifications inside the source code.

Usability

A major level of difference between open up supply and proprietary software program is definitely the aspect of usability. OSS not reviewed by Expert testers will not cater into a larger viewers. Users frequently go over issues linked to an OSS in discussion boards, on the web communities obtaining fantastic documentation, news teams, and even Stay chats to evaluation and modify the code base as from the proprietary computer software.

Enhanced Focusing on of Customers

End users of open resource software program act both equally because the innovator and person.The computer software is qualified within the users and proprietary application, whose users and builders, are distinctive so user requirements and expectation in the software program may not be gauged properly. Open up resource computer software allows for greater customization.

Price tag Element

OSS variations are released often and are available free of Charge. Proprietary software program variations are produced on occasion and needs to be purchased. Extremely priced Obligatory virus protection, up-gradation costs, help price, and seller-lockin requires significant technologies Value to a company opting for proprietary design.

Interoperability

Open source computer software is healthier in sticking to open up criteria in relation to other firms, desktops, people, and is not limited to your proprietary information formats.

Innovation

OSS enables substantial amounts of innovation by numerous qualified people who could make modifications in supply code for enhanced general performance as per user calls for and necessities. Proprietary software package includes enormous expenses on investigate and advancement by a restricted range of developers writing the code. The group sizing may possibly improve with contemporary applicants who may or may not have the capability to wholly comprehend and publish The actual code Using the similar standard of efficiency.

Security

As a result of organizational character, proprietary software package is formulated by a workforce of builders with a standard goal in a very restricted environment. The source code is accessible only for the group associates who will modify the supply code According to the necessities. This lowers the likelihood of mistake and bug penetration while in the supply code substantially. The extent of protection to the application in opposition to viruses is kind of significant in a very proprietary design. Together with the OSS product, computer software is created inside of a controlled circumstance, in a very non-continual structure, with no solitary goal and with out conversation among Software de faturação em Portugal software builders. Lack of validation improves the opportunity of virus.

Nevertheless, You will find there's flip facet. In open up resource software, a great deal of folks can accessibility and consider the code supply, thereby producing the potential of bug detection really specific.Quoting Linus Torvalds, founder of LINUX, "Offered adequate eyeballs, all bugs are shallow". OSS makes it possible for a whole lot more people to perspective and exam the code thereby building flaw detection and fixing fairly feasible. Bugs detected in open source are fastened a lot quicker. Developers of proprietary software Conversely, could get weeks or perhaps months to trace a flaw and patch it up.

Transforming Landscape

A lot more organizations are adopting the OSS design that has brought about drastic reduction in engineering expenses, earning OSS a feasible option for lots of smaller and medium sized enterprises, who may have Live CD's and USB's for LINUX software package distribution.

Several large providers for example IBM and HP are considering open up source program along with the trends will spread in a more quickly rate for other corporations as well.

There's been a shift from the proprietary software package design to open up supply program design, supplying some significant competition to proprietary software program makers. As with the open resource software program, just owning Improved perspective would not verify for being ample, even open resource demands superior resources for gauging defects proficiently by customers.

Report this page